THOMPSON NAMED PRESIDENT, MAVERICK MUSIC

Greg Thompson has been tapped as President of Maverick Music, Maverick founder Guy Oseary has announced. In his new role, Thompson will be responsible for "optimizing and identifying opportunities for talent," which sounds way more corporate than "managing the managers." He's slated to begin at the new post in mid-June.

The well-liked biz veteran comes to the firm from Capitol Music Group, where he served as EVP overseeing sales, promotion, marketing, PR, creative services, video, digital planning, strategic research and preventing us from making "corner office in the Tower" jokes. CMG chief Steve Barnett sent his appreciation and best wishes in an internal memo.

Maverick's roster includes Madonna, Paul McCartney, U2, Pharrell Williams, Britney Spears, Nicki Minaj, Miley Cyrus, Lil Wayne, Jason Aldean, Arcade Fire, OneRepublic, Soundgarden, T.I., The Roots, G-Eazy, Fifth Harmony and Rascal Flatts.

Oseary credits Maverick manager Ron Laffitte with the recommendation to bring Thompson in during a meeting, noting that "Every single Maverick manager immediately and unanimously agreed. We knew that Greg's experience and reputation would be a huge asset to the artists we work for."
